    5 Tips for writing a strong MSW personal statement: Understand what social work actually is Schools of social work will often ask why you want to pursue social work, and too often I see people say something vaguely along the lines of "I want to help people".

  13. How to answer "why I want to be a social worker" in your personal statement

    Finally, I often recommend that applicants create a mission statement, or elevator pitch, when writing their MSW Personal statement. An elevator pitch is a short statement that tells the reader everything they need to know about your application, and serves as an anchor for your personal statement.

  15. Social Work Personal Statement Advice

    Always demonstrate what you've learned from your experience, and how it has helped you develop appropriate skills or qualities. Talk to social workers about the work they do, what they like about it, and what recent developments have impacted on their work, and reflect on this in your statement.
